Job Summary Provides in-hospital education about mental health recovery and resources available after traumatic injury Essential Functions All team members are expected to be knowledgeable and compliant with Prisma Health's purpose: Inspire health. Serve with compassion. Be the difference. Provides in-hospital education about mental health recovery and resources available after traumatic injury. Conducts in-person or telephone screenings one-month post-discharge for common mental health conditions. Identifies trauma-related symptoms among child and adult survivors of serious traumatic injury using reliable and valid interview-oriented measures. Tracks and interprets patient mental health recovery following discharge using reliable and valid approaches to determine needs for services and progress in Telehealth treatment. Provides referrals for patients who experience other mental health conditions that are not addressed by Telehealth services to other established mental health services through TRRP. Documents the delivery of assessment and referral services and patient responses to services appropriately in each patient's electronic medical record. Maintains evaluation data in centralized database. Enters data directly into database concerning number of patients seen on the floor, followed up at 30 days, and received referrals and mental health screening total scores. Enters clinical notes into electronic medical records system with each patient contact. Attends weekly group supervision meetings via videoconferencing with clinical psychologist for clinical supervision guidance regarding patient interactions, resolving referral issues, and with any crisis situations. Gives presentations on patient interactions. Performs other duties as assigned. Supervisory/Management Responsibilities This is a non-management job that will report to a supervisor, manager, director or executive. Minimum Requirements Education - Bachelor's degree in public health, psychology, or a related field of study. Experience - One (1) year experience related to case management and crisis intervention. In Lieu Of NA Required Certifications, Registrations, Licenses A valid driver's license; an acceptable motor vehicle record, as defined by the Acceptable Motor Vehicle Record (MVR) Chart; and proof of auto insurance. Knowledge, Skills and Abilities Ability to utilize computer technology and programs, telephone technology and telehealth technology.
